Delving into the Shadows: A Look at Cybercrime

The web, a vast and interconnected network, offers countless opportunities for communication, commerce, and creativity. However, lurking within its depths is a darker side—cybercrime. This illicit activity encompasses a wide range of offenses, from data breaches and identity theft to online fraud and malware distribution. Cybercriminals are constantly evolving their tactics, exploiting vulnerabilities to steal sensitive information, disrupt services, and inflict financial damage. Understanding the nature of cybercrime is crucial for individuals, organizations, and governments alike to counter its growing threat.

To navigate the digital landscape safely, it is essential to implement sound cybersecurity measures. This includes using strong passwords, enabling multi-factor authentication, keeping software updated, and being wary of suspicious emails or links. By staying informed about emerging threats and adopting best practices, individuals can reduce their risk of falling victim to cybercrime.
